Aviation Systems Engineer | Systemingenieur Aviation (m/w/d)
FERCHAU GmbH Niederlassung München Mobility
Job Summary
Join a leading European technology services platform, specializing in bringing ambitious visions to reality for clients in the aerospace industry. As an Aviation Systems Engineer, you will be crucial in driving technological progress by translating customer needs into structured system requirements, ensuring maximum transparency and efficiency throughout the development lifecycle. Your day-to-day responsibilities will span the entire process, from design and implementation to testing, acceptance, and certification of avionics, flight simulation, and embedded systems. You will lead change processes, conduct integration tests, and manage customer reviews to ensure development milestones are met on time. The ideal candidate holds a degree in Computer Science, Electrical Engineering, or System Engineering, possesses professional experience in aircraft systems (preferably military), and is proficient in tools like DOORS and MATLAB/Simulink. This role offers the opportunity to take on significant responsibility and contribute expertise to cutting-edge aerospace projects.
